Garlic Pete and Don showed up on my doorstep this morning to look at my '49 Cat Grader. A deal was struck and loading commenced! The D-6 They brought along wouldn't fit through my gate....so they used the Truck to drag the grader out of it's resting place. Then used the Dozer to push it up on the trailer. I'm glad the 'ol girl went to a guy with Yellow Fever instead of one with a cutting torch!
